Mouse constantly going to the top left corner (SOLVED)
Just installed the game today and whenever I move my mouse the game constantly tries to send the cursor to the top left of the screen so I can't click anything on the menus properly on the screen (let alone play the game properly). Anyone know why this might be happening? Tried using a controller but it still does the same thing. And my mouse is fine with everything else I do outside of the game.

UncleOwnage Apr 3, 2017 @ 12:13am 
Try disabling vJoy if you have that active

Lizzard Dec 7, 2017 @ 2:28pm 
I also have this problem, it happens because i have a Wheel and Pedals that i use for racing connected to my computer. If i press the pedals i can control the cursor, with the pedals, and it stops going to the top left cornor Could you make a settings to disable/select controller support? As i really dont want to disconnect my pedals every time i want to play this.

This happens both with Logitech G27/29, Thrustmaster T3PA (Pedals) and Fanatec Clubsport Elite V3 Inverted pedals, so i dont think the modal of wheel/pedals is important, its a generic error.

If i disconnect the wheel/pedals, the game stops moving the mouse to the top left corner.

Laut Dec 12, 2017 @ 4:48am 
Okay. Update. TL;DR : I fixed my problem.

I went to Big Picture Mode to see if Steam detects some controllers.
2 vJoy devices was detected there. I browsed for some fix to that with no luck.
As I scrolled in "Program and Features" in Control Panel to find any potential conflicting program, I uninstalled "Pinnacle Game Profiler" and "InputMapper".

Went back to Steam, which was still on the controller settings, and found there's no more detected controller.

Don't know which one fixed it but most probably the InputMapper, because Pinnacle's uninstaller told me to restart my PC, which I haven't done.
